The challenge of managing allergies

Allergies are a common health issue, affecting millions of people around the world. From seasonal pollen to pet dander, allergens can trigger symptoms like sneezing, congestion, and itchy eyes, which can make everyday life uncomfortable.

According to the National Center for Health Statistics, Nearly one in three U.S. adults and more than one in four U.S. children reported having a seasonal allergy, eczema, or food allergy in 2021. While treatments like antihistamines can help, many people are exploring natural alternatives to manage their symptoms.

For some, discovering new ways to support their immune system can make a big difference in their overall well-being, reducing the severity of allergic reactions and improving their quality of life.

Manuka honey as a natural option for managing allergy symptoms

Manuka honey can act as a natural antihistamine, helping to reduce inflammation, clear airways, and balance the immune system’s response to allergens.Regular honeys can become contaminated by multiple types of pollen. So anyone with severe or specific allergies should check with their doctor before consuming honey. Monofloral manuka honey is considered best for medical use and may give the best results for allergy symptoms.
